Curtea de Argeş weather in April

In April, Curtea de Argeş sees average daytime highs of 13°C and overnight lows near 3°C, with 80 mm of precipitation across 14 wet days and about 13.2 hours of daylight. It is the 7th-warmest and 5th-wettest month of the year here.

Highs climb over the month, from about 11°C in the first days to 16°C by the end.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 21% of the time in April, and the air most often feels dry.

Daylight stretches from about 12 h 30 min at the start of April to 14 hours by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, April is Curtea de Argeş's 11th-clearest and 1st-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Curtea de Argeş's year-round climate.

Temperature in April

Highs climb over the month, from about 11°C in the first days to 16°C by the end.

A typical April day in Curtea de Argeş reaches about 13°C in the afternoon and slips back to 3°C overnight — a 10°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 7°C and 19°C. Set against its neighbours, April runs about 6°C warmer than March and about 5°C cooler than May.

Location & terrain

Where is Curtea de Argeş?

Curtea de Argeş sits at 45.1°N, 24.7°E, 421 m above sea level, in Romania. The nearest listed city is Râmnicu Vâlcea, 24 km away.

Topography around Curtea de Argeş

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Curtea de Argeş.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Curtea de Argeş has signific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 261 m around an average of 478 m above sea level; within 16 km, large vari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 750 m; within 80 km, very signific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 2,378 m.

The land around Curtea de Argeş is covered by trees (60%) and grassland (22%) within 3 km, trees (71%) and grassland (21%) within 16 km, and trees (62%) within 80 km.
